AI Summary
-
Adds unauthorized entry into motor vehicle in the first degree (HRS 708-836.5) to the list of felonies triggering mandatory minimum sentencing for repeat offenders.
-
Requires mandatory minimum imprisonment periods for persons convicted of this offense with one or more prior felony convictions, ranging from 1 year 8 months to 5 years depending on number of prior convictions.
-
Applies the same mandatory minimum sentencing framework already in place for other enumerated class C felonies to unauthorized entry into motor vehicle offenses.
-
Does not affect rights, duties, penalties, or proceedings that occurred before the effective date.
-
Takes effect upon approval.
